[SOLVED] How to change the top position of the widgets in only one page


  #1  
Old Oct 24, 2012, 12:40 PM
Carme
 
60 posts · May 2012
Brighton
Send a message via Skype™ to Carme
Hi,
I need to put a big slide show in the home page , just after the tittle and before the main content and I would like to change the top position of the widget from that page in order to give space on the right side for that
I tried to do:

body.home div.widget{
top:800px !important;
}

but it doesn't work, the widgets doesn't move position at all .
the link is: http://mercat.karmeba.com/

I will appreciate some help

thanks a lot in advance

go to ato->Configure CSS & JS and set 'CSS: Compress?' to 'No'

something about your comments in the 'CSS Inserts' is messing things up.
